I am have the original master cylinder on my 53 and i have been considering putting a dual master cylinder on just to be extra safe. Are there any that mount right in? I am not worried about the lines because when they chevy engine was put in my car back in the 60s the brake lines were redone and it would be easy to put this new master in, just wondering about mounting it to the fire wall... what do you guys recommend?
Torino drum-drum fits. They fit in the bottom two holes, but you need to put bolts and nuts in the top two holes because the top bolts hold on a bracket under the dash. I also like to weld up a little bracket to mount a plunger type brake light switch that the pedal arm pushes on to get rid of the trouble prone stock brake light switch
